KCCA kicked off their 2024/25 Uganda Premier League campaign with a narrow 1-0 victory over URA FC at Omondi Stadium in Lugogo.

The match saw Saidi Mayanja score the only goal of the game in the 30th minute, marking the first goal of the new season.

Mayanja’s decisive strike came after URA Captain Joshua Lubwama had blocked a pass from reaching Derrick Nsibambi, allowing Mayanja to connect with a loose ball from outside the box.

KCCA’s goal came against the run of play, as URA had dominated opening exchanges.

Following Mayanja’s goal, KCCA gained control of the game, creating several opportunities.

Nsibambi had a goal disallowed for offside before halftime, and KCCA’s goalkeeper, Derrick Ochan, made crucial saves to keep his team in the game, including a powerful effort from Bright Anukani.

Substitute Haruna Lukwago created a chance to double KCCA’s lead with a well-placed cross, but Mayanja headed wide.

URA, despite their industrious performance, could not find the back of the net. Joseph Ssemujju came close twice, and Shariph Kimbowa failed to beat KCCA’s goalkeeper, Mutwalibu Mugolofa, in the 10th minute.

URA’s coach Alex Isabirye faces a challenging start to the season, but he will remain aware that few teams will pose as tough a challenge as KCCA.

Meanwhile, KCCA’s coach Abdallah Mubiru will look to build on this win as they aim for their first league title in four seasons.

What next – KCCA visit BUL at Lugazi on September 20 while URA will welcome Bright Stars at Nakivubo on the same day.
